Arsenal goalkeeper Anneke Borbe discharged from hospital in positive update after brutal head injury in Women's Champions Cup triumph
Arsenal have been given some extremely positive news after goalkeeper Anneke Borbe was discharged from hospital following a nasty looking head injury in Sunday's FIFA Women's Champions Cup triumph over Corinthians. There was serious concern for the 25-year-old but it appears her situation may not be as bad as first feared.

Arsenal goalkeeper Anneke Borbe stretchered off in neck brace and with oxygen as hugely concerning scenes overshadow Women's Champions Cup final victory over Corinthians
Arsenal goalkeeper Anneke Borbe was stretchered off in a neck brace and with oxygen before the end of extra-time in her side's Women's Champions Cup final victory over Corinthians. The game was delayed for several minutes so that Borbe could receive treatment, and there was widespread concern among the players, staff and fans of both clubs as she left the field.

Arsenal and Corinthians advance to FIFA Women’s Champions Cup final
January 29 – Arsenal and Corinthians will contest the inaugural final of the FIFA Women’s Champions Cup. The Brazilians upset Gotham 1-0 while Arsenal beat ASFAR 6-0 at a half-empty GTech Stadium in Brentford. With kickoff times at 12.30 pm and 6 pm local time, few supporters found their way to the ground in West London. They missed out on Brazilian club Corinthians upsetting Gotham from the United States.
